Output d2ecc0af7b8664683032c77a02f8aa882d9876dde0efe6627c8eec3d4fe3bc29:1

value
230566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25df71b2a919e33fa19c4098004606c5a495064b OP_EQUAL
address
359Gbp3jFRrQduF53gxqwGTt27cTmDBYJL
transaction
d2ecc0af7b8664683032c77a02f8aa882d9876dde0efe6627c8eec3d4fe3bc29
confirmations
208819
spent
true